Introduzione
Questo tutorial dettagliato illustra come archiviare i file nel cloud con Amazon Simple Storage Solution (S3). Amazon S3 è un servizio che ti consente di archiviare i dati (a cui si fa riferimento come oggetti) su vasta scala. Questo tutorial illustra come creare un bucket Amazon S3, caricare un file, recuperarlo ed eliminarlo.
Il tutorial è disponibile nell'ambito del piano gratuito di AWS.
Costo richiesto per il completamento
Piano gratuito
Servizi utilizzati
Per archiviare i file con AWS
è necessario disporre di un account
Il piano gratuito di AWS include 5 GB spazio di archiviazione, 20.000 richieste GET e 2.000 richieste PUT con Amazon S3.
Implementazione
-
Accedi alla console Amazon S3
Facendo clic qui, la console di gestione AWS si aprirà in una nuova finestra del browser, per consentirti di mantenere aperta questa guida dettagliata. Una volta caricata la schermata, inserisci nome utente e password per iniziare. Quindi digita S3 nella barra di ricerca e seleziona S3 per aprire la console.
-
Crea un bucket S3
In questa fase, creerai un bucket Amazon S3. Un bucket è il contenitore nel quale vengono archiviati i file.
a. Nel pannello di controllo S3, fai clic su Create Bucket (Crea bucket).
Se è la prima volta che crei un bucket, verrà visualizzata una schermata simile all'immagine mostrata.
Se hai già creato bucket S3, nel tuo pannello di controllo S3 verranno visualizzati tutti i bucket che hai creato.
b. Immetti il nome del bucket. I nomi dei bucket devono essere univoci per tutti i nomi di bucket esistenti in Amazon S3. Sono inoltre previste altre restrizioni sui nomi dei bucket S3. Quindi seleziona una regione nella quale creare il tuo bucket.
Seleziona Next (Avanti).
c. Sono disponibili numerose opzioni utili per il tuo bucket S3, tra cui controllo delle versioni, registrazione di log di accesso al server, tag, registrazione di log a livello di oggetto e crittografia predefinita. In questo tutorial non sarà necessario abilitare queste funzionalità. Seleziona Next (Avanti).
d. Puoi configurare le impostazioni di autorizzazione per il tuo bucket S3. Mantieni i valori predefiniti e seleziona Next (Avanti).
e. Rivedi le impostazioni di configurazione e seleziona Create bucket (Crea bucket).
-
Carica un file
In questa fase, caricherai un file sul tuo bucket Amazon S3.
a. Il tuo bucket sarà visualizzato nella console S3. Fai clic sul nome del bucket per accedervi.
b. Sei nella home page del tuo bucket. Seleziona Upload (Carica).
c. Per selezionare un file da caricare, fai clic su Add files (Aggiungi file) e seleziona un file di esempio che desideri archiviare OPPURE trascina un file sulla casella di caricamento. Dopo aver selezionato un file da caricare, seleziona Next (Avanti).
d. Puoi configurare le impostazioni di autorizzazione sul tuo oggetto Per questo tutorial, mantieni i valori predefiniti e seleziona Next (Avanti).
e. Puoi configurare le impostazioni di proprietà quali classe di storage, crittografia e metadati per il tuo oggetto. Mantieni i valori predefiniti e seleziona Next (Avanti).
f. Rivedi le configurazioni e seleziona Carica. Il tuo oggetto sarà visualizzato nella schermata iniziale del bucket.
-
Recupera l'oggetto
In questa fase, scaricherai un file dal tuo bucket Amazon S3.
a. a. Seleziona la casella di controllo accanto al file che desideri scaricare, quindi seleziona Download.
-
Elimina l'oggetto e il bucket
Puoi facilmente eliminare l'oggetto e il bucket dalla console Amazon S3. Anzi, eliminare le risorse non più in uso è una best practice consigliata per evitare di pagare per risorse inutilizzate.
a. Elimina innanzitutto l'oggetto. Seleziona la casella di controllo accanto al file che desideri scaricare, quindi seleziona More > Delete (Altro > Elimina).
b. Controlla e conferma l'oggetto che desideri eliminare. Seleziona Delete (Elimina).
c. Fai clic su Amazon S3 per visualizzare tutti i tuoi bucket nella regione.
d. Fai clic a destra del nome del bucket creato per selezionarlo, quindi fai clic su Delete (Elimina). Inserisci il nome del tuo bucket, quindi fai clic su Confirm (Conferma).
Complimenti!
Hai eseguito il backup del tuo primo file sul cloud creando un bucket Amazon S3 e caricando il file come un oggetto S3. Amazon S3 è progettato per garantire una durabilità del 99,999999999% e assicurare sempre la massima disponibilità dei file. Hai inoltre appreso come recuperare il file sottoposto a backup e come eliminare il file e il bucket.